Technical Considerations for a Professional Finish
While the design is elegant, successful application depends on mindful execution. Here are my practical notes from the workshop:
- Test the file before selling. Always cut or print a test on scrap material. Check that the SVG lines are clean and connected, with no unexpected gaps that could cause vinyl tearing.
- Preview PNG transparency. Ensure the background is truly clean for overlay on product mockups or for use in print-on-demand setups.
- Consider size and substrate. This design works best on larger surfaces or as a focal point. Avoid using it on very small items like tiny earrings, where fine details might get lost.
- Check color and contrast. Test how it looks on both white and dark-colored products. Some elegant lines may need a slight adjustment in color saturation for optimal visibility on dark fabrics.
- Confirm your commercial license. Never assume. Double-check that your purchase includes the right to use this design asset for customer orders and handmade business products you sell.

Where This Asset Requires Careful Application
Honesty in crafting means knowing a design’s limits. The elegant, likely intricate lines of Best Friends Forever mean it should be used carefully in certain contexts.
- Very small cutting details: If the design has thin lines or small separate elements, they might be challenging for intricate vinyl weeding or for cutting as small stickers.
- Crowded compositions: Avoid placing this graphic in a layout with too many other competing elements. It deserves to be the centerpiece.
- Low-contrast color applications: Printing a pale version of this design on a light background might render it faint and lose its inspirational impact.
My rule is: if a detail looks tricky on screen, it will be trickier in physical form. Simplifying the layout by removing the most delicate elements might be necessary for some projects, like layered vinyl on textured surfaces.
